目录

  • 1 前端开发概述
    • 1.1 课程介绍
    • 1.2 开发技术
    • 1.3 基础知识
  • 2 HTML
    • 2.1 标签与结构
    • 2.2 常用标签
    • 2.3 表格
    • 2.4 表单
    • 2.5 框架及其他知识
  • 3 CSS
    • 3.1 CSS语法
    • 3.2 选择器
    • 3.3 CSS常用属性
    • 3.4 布局
    • 3.5 CSS3
  • 4 JavaScript
    • 4.1 语法基础
    • 4.2 常用对象
    • 4.3 函数
    • 4.4 常用事件
    • 4.5 BOM&DOM
  • 5 Ajax
    • 5.1 Ajax编程
    • 5.2 Ajax与XML
    • 5.3 Ajax与JSON
  • 6 HTML5
    • 6.1 新特性
    • 6.2 Canvas
    • 6.3 多媒体
  • 7 jQuery
    • 7.1 jQuery基础
    • 7.2 JQuery方法
    • 7.3 JQuery动画
    • 7.4 JQuery与Ajax
  • 8 实践部分
    • 8.1 HTML实验
    • 8.2 CSS实验
    • 8.3 JavaScript实验
    • 8.4 Ajax实验
    • 8.5 HTML5实验
    • 8.6 jQuery实验
    • 8.7 综合实训
Canvas
  • 1 学习任务及文档
  • 2 Canvas绘图
  • 3 绘制常用图形
  • 4 线性渐变
  • 5 放射性渐变
  • 6 绘制图像
  • 7 学习检测

学习目标

一、学习指南

1、学习主题:canvas

2、达成目标:

1)能够在网页中添加画布;

2)能够获得画布的画笔,并在画布中进行绘画;

3)掌握一些基本图形的绘制,并掌握常用的绘制属性;

4)能构建出线性渐变和放射性渐变图形;

5)了解图像的绘制以及SVG相关知识。

3、学习方法:

1)查看在线文档:6.2 Canvas。

2)观看在线视频学习。

二、学习任务

1、观看教学录像自学:

1)视频1:Canvas绘图

2)视频2:Canvas绘制基本图形

3)视频3:贝塞尔和 线性渐变色

4)视频4:放射性渐变

5)视频5:图像绘制

6)视频6:绘制星星


2、学习活动与任务:

1)完成学习测试,要求达到80分以上。

2)完成章节作业

学习资料